      J. Taylor Lackey, MD, specializes in hand, upper extremity, peripheral nerve, and microvascular surgery.Dr. Lackey is a native of Temple, TX. He attended the University of Texas at Austin, focusing on kinesiology and health, and graduated with the highest honors. He then attended Baylor College of Medicine in Houston, TX, for medical school. He then completed his residency in Orthopaedic Surgery at the University of Missouri—Kansas City. He obtained further sub-specialty fellowship training at the University of California, Irvine, in Hand, Upper Extremity, and Microsurgery.Dr. Lackey is fellowship-trained in the latest Hand and Upper Extremity care advances. He has clinical expertise in the routine and complex care of the hand, upper extremity, and peripheral nerves. He is interested in peripheral nerve repair, nerve transfers, wrist arthroscopy, hand trauma in adults and children, congenital hand differences, and wide-awake surgery. He has authored numerous peer-reviewed publications and presented at national Orthopedic and Hand Surgery conferences. Dr. Lackey has participated in international mission work, providing orthopaedic and hand surgery care abroad in the Dominican Republic.As a Texas native, Dr. Lackey is pleased to serve the Austin, Texas, community. He is an avid hiker and rock climber and can frequently be seen on the trails surrounding Austin with his wife and dog. As a Texas Ex, Dr. Lackey is a die-hard Texas Longhorns sports fan.       Why is it important to get a second opinion from a different Osteoarthritis doctor?

      Second opinions are an opportunity to confirm a diagnosis and its root cause, learn about alternative treatment options, or simply gain peace of mind. Many people, especially those with serious diagnoses, get second opinions so they can understand all their options and make informed decisions, so don’t hesitate to get one if you have any doubts or need more information or clarification regarding your care. Note that some insurance plans require second opinions, while others don’t cover second opinions, so be sure to confirm with your insurance provider first.   

      How can I prepare for my appointment with an Osteoarthritis doctor near Austin, TX?

      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

      •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
      •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
      • Family history of disease 
      •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
      •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
      • List of questions and concerns 
      • Your insurance card 

      You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it. 

      What questions should I ask my Osteoarthritis doctor?

      Here are some sample questions: 

      • Can you explain in simple terms what this condition is and how it’s treated? 
      • What symptoms or side effects should I watch for? 
      • What tests will be involved, and when can I expect results? 
      • Are there other specialists I need to see? 
      • What’s the best way to reach you if I have follow-up questions?
